## Summary
Santena is an Italian comune located in the Metropolitan City of Turin, Piedmont region. It is part of the former Province of Turin, which existed from 1859 to 2015. The comune has a population of approximately 10,788 residents and is situated at coordinates 44.95° N, 7.7833° E.
